AI tools overview for beginners

AI tools are apps or platforms that use artificial intelligence to answer questions, summarize text, generate ideas, check writing, design slides, and organize information.

For students, the most useful AI tools are simple, affordable, and easy to use on mobile or laptop. A good tool should save time while still helping the student understand the subject.

AI tools step-by-step workflow

Use this workflow when choosing AI tools for study or assignments.

  1. Choose one study goal, such as summarizing notes, understanding a chapter, or improving an essay.
  2. Select one tool for that task instead of opening many apps at once.
  3. Ask a clear question and include class level, topic, and output style.
  4. Compare the AI answer with your book, teacher notes, or reliable source.
  5. Rewrite the final answer in your own words before using it.

Best practical examples

These examples show where AI tools can help students most.

Notes and summaries

Students can paste a paragraph from their own notes and ask AI tools to create bullet points, simple explanations, or revision questions.

English writing practice

AI tools can correct grammar, explain sentence mistakes, and suggest clearer wording. This is helpful for essays, emails, presentations, and freelancing profiles.

Research and presentation planning

Students can ask AI tools for an outline, slide structure, references to check, and questions to discuss with classmates.

Common mistakes to avoid

AI can help learning, but careless use can hurt quality. Avoid these mistakes.

  • Submitting AI-generated assignments without understanding them.
  • Trusting every AI answer without checking facts.
  • Using too many AI tools and never building one reliable workflow.
  • Sharing private school, university, or personal data in prompts.
  • Using AI only for shortcuts instead of learning skills.

Helpful tools and references

Useful AI tools for students can include ChatGPT for explanations, Canva for presentations, Grammarly-style tools for writing checks, and note apps for organization.
